Viper Technology nominated as Pakistan’s first IASP
Viper Technology, Pakistan’s leading IT solutions providers, has been nominated as Pakistan’s first Intel’s Authorized Service Provider (IASP). It will enable the firm to provide customers with efficient warranty services and support on Intel-based machines. This achievement will not only promote the local IT companies but will also provide an opportunity to the other Pakistan technology providers to compete on an international platform. Viper Technology CEO and President Pakistan Computer Association, Khushnood Aftab said: “It is an honor to be the first company in Pakistan to have been appointed as IASP.”
SBP all set to launch e-bond trading
The State Bank of Pakistan (SBP) is about to launch the first ever Electronic Bond Trading Platform (e-bond) for trading purpose of government securities in the secondary market. Sources have tell that SBP will officially launch this service in early next year i.e. January’s first or second week.
Internet cafes facing crunch, losing popularity
It has been observed over a few years that the Internet Café owners have either closed down or switched to other businesses due to technological advancements in cell phones and laptops. It was in 1994 when world’s first internet cafe was opened in London after which it saw a mushroom growth world-wide. A recent survey of twin cities have showed that many Internet Cafes are being replaced by shops such as mobile phone and its accessories, photocopying machines, composing, printing and publications.
PTCL’s Broadband service reaches 200 cities and districts
Pakistan Telecommunication Company Limited (PTCL), in a short period of 2 and a half years, has expanded its network by offering broadband services in more than 200 cities and districts. It has been named as the Biggest Broadband Service provider. PTCL started by offering the service in 3 cities only but now it has more than 300,000 customers. However, as per the company, it is still taking effective steps to provide better service on a regular basis.
